MARADMIN 200/19

Change 1 to the Fiscal Year 2019 (FY19) Officer Retention Board Number 1 Results

This MARADMIN announces a correction to the FY19 Officer Retention Board Number 1 results due to technical errors with Marine-Online (MOL) that prevented selected officers from accepting or declining career designation offers. The technical issue has been resolved, and affected officers must now submit their career designation election by 10 April 2019.

Issued: March 28, 2019
1.  This MARADMIN announces a change to ref (a), Fiscal Year 2019 (FY19) Officer Retention Board Number 1 Results.
2.  Background.  Due to unforeseen technical errors with Marine-Online (MOL), officers selected and offered career designation were unable to accept or decline the offer of career designation since the release of ref (a).
3.  The technical error with MOL has been corrected and the officers identified in ref (A) paragraph 15 will be able to access the accept or decline options in order to make a career designation election.  Officers selected for career designation are required to accept or decline this offer by 2359 on 10 April 2019.
4.  Officers who accept career designation will incur a 24-month active duty service obligation beginning 1 July 2019, and ending 30 June 2021.
5.  Officers who do not respond to the offer for career designation by 2359 on 10 April 2019 will be considered as declining the offer and subject to the provisions of ref (a) paragraph 8.
